Brunnera - ‘Alexander's Great' Siberian Bugloss
Small blue flowers, large leaves are heavily silver over green. Brunneras are classic perennials that are treasured for their shade tolerance and lovely blooms. They make a fantastic groundcover, though the variegated forms may be slower to spread than the species. Try growing them in containers too so they will be close at hand when you want to snip a few blooms for a spring bouquet. Height: 14" (17") Spread: 24-30" Bloom: April-May Sun Needs: Full/Part Shade Available for Pickup or Local Delivery Only. Information and Media provided by www.waltersgardens.com.
